Aracılığıyla paylaş


.NET 9 kapsayıcı görüntüleri artık zlib yüklenemiyor

.NET 9 kapsayıcı görüntüleri artık .NET Çalışma Zamanı bağımlılığı olmadığından yüklenmiyor zlib .

Önceki davranış

Önceki .NET sürümlerinde .NET kapsayıcı görüntüleri, Linux temel görüntü paketi depolarından paketin en son sürümünü zlib yükledi.

Yeni davranış

.NET 9'dan başlayarak kapsayıcı görüntüleri artık yüklenmez zlib. Buna ek olarak, zlib temel görüntüden zaten yüklü olan görüntülerde artık güncelleştirilmez.

Sürüm kullanıma sunulmuştur

.NET 9 Önizleme 7

Değişiklik türü

Bu değişiklik davranışsal bir değişikliktir.

Değişiklik nedeni

.NET 9'da Çalışma Zamanı statik olarak bağlı bir sürümünü zlib-ngiçerir. Sonuç olarak, .NET Çalışma Zamanı'nın artık üzerinde zlibbir paket bağımlılığı yoktur. .NET kapsayıcı görüntüsü boyutlarını azaltmak için .NET 9 kapsayıcı görüntüleri artık yüklemez zlibve temel Linux görüntüsünden zaten yüklü olan görüntülerde güncelleştirilmemiştir zlib .

Çoğu senaryoda eylem gerekmez. Kapsayıcılı .NET uygulamanızın üzerinde zlibdoğrudan paket bağımlılığı varsa, paket yöneticisini kullanarak dockerfile'ınıza el ile yüklemeniz gerekir.

Etkilenen API’ler

Yok.